It was a proper cat-fight when Clinton challenged Smith-Cotton on Wednesday. The Clinton Cardinals received a blow as they fell 56-42 to the Smith-Cotton Tigers. The Cardinals haven't had much luck with the Tigers recently, as the team's come up short the last three times they've met.
Clinton's loss dropped their record down to 6-5. As for Smith-Cotton, the win (which was their fifth in a row) raised their record to 12-2.
Clinton wasted no time getting back out on the court and has already played their next match, a 43-40 defeat against Archie on the 16th. As for Smith-Cotton, they will get to enjoy the win for a while: their next game is against Lee's Summit West at 7:00 p.m. on January 27th.
